Half-Day Mountain Biking at Rwanda's Twin Lakes: Burera & Ruhondo Adventure

Half-Day Mountain Biking at Rwanda's Twin Lakes: Burera & Ruhondo Adventure

Ride across the Virunga foothills to Rwanda’s Twin Lakes—Burera and Ruhondo—on a private half-day mountain biking tour. Expect rolling climbs, lake viewpoints, local fruit stops, and optional short boat access on Ruhondo.

Musanze (Ruhengeri), Northern Province
6–7 hours

Before You Go

Start early for cooler temperatures

Depart with the morning light to avoid midday heat and to take advantage of firmer trail conditions on climbs and descents.

Hydration and snacks

Bring a 1–2L hydration pack and energy snacks—guides provide water and fruit but the ride is long and physically demanding.

Tire choice

Choose wider, grippy tires if you can; loose gravel and short technical sections benefit from extra traction.

Respect farmland

Stay on marked tracks, close gates, and ask before photographing private plots or residents to avoid upsetting local farmers.

Local Knowledge

Hidden Gems

  • Lookout near the eastern escarpment for uninterrupted views of both lakes
  • Small roadside fruit stalls where you can sample seasonal passionfruit and tree tomatoes

Wildlife

  • Golden monkeys (in nearby forest patches)
  • African fish eagle and other lakeside birds

Conservation Note

Stick to trails and do not enter cultivated plots; support local guides and small vendors—tourism revenue helps fund community conservation and sustainable farming practices.

The Twin Lakes sit in the Virunga volcanic chain’s foothills; volcanic activity and erosion shaped the escarpments and fertile valleys that sustain local agriculture.

What to Bring

Helmet (supplied but bring your own if preferred)Essential

Protects your head on steep descents and rocky sections; fit matters more than style.

Hydration pack (1–2 L)Essential

Keeps water and snacks accessible during long stretches between stops.

Light rain shell

Quick storms can appear; a compact shell blocks wind and light rain on high ridges.

Spare tube/mini pump and multitoolEssential

Punctures and minor mechanicals are common on rough, variable surfaces—be prepared.

Common Questions

Are bikes and helmets provided?

Yes—bicycles and helmets are included; you can bring your own helmet or request a specific bike size when booking.

How fit do I need to be for this tour?

Participants should have moderate fitness and prior cycling experience; the route includes sustained climbs and loose gravel descents.

Is there a chance to take a boat on the lakes?

An optional short boat trip on Lake Ruhondo may be available depending on weather and local conditions—confirm with your guide the day of the ride.

What should I bring in addition to provided refreshments?

Bring a hydration pack, snacks, sun protection, modest cash for market purchases, and a light rain layer for sudden showers.
